Everything’S For Sale: The Barmaid As A Figure Of Commodity In A Bar At The Folies Bergère, Erin Quirk
Everything’S For Sale: The Barmaid As A Figure Of Commodity In A Bar At The Folies Bergère, Erin Quirk
The Confluence
This paper explores the role of the barmaid in relation to commodity in Édouard Manet’s A Bar at the Folies Bergère during the explosion of mass consumption that helped define nineteenth century Paris modernity. Building upon existing scholarship, I explore the figure’s role as a member of the emerging working class female, a possible prostitute and an advertising device, promoting the bar’s goods, along with the experience of the Folies-Bergère to the city’s inhabitants. The Influence Of High Renaissance Art On The Mannerist Movement: Examining Representative Works Of Rosso Fiorentino, Pontormo, And Bronzino, Jana Ondrechen Hallford
The Influence Of High Renaissance Art On The Mannerist Movement: Examining Representative Works Of Rosso Fiorentino, Pontormo, And Bronzino, Jana Ondrechen Hallford
The Confluence
This paper explores the impact of the High Renaissance, led by Leonardo da Vinci, Michelangelo, and Raphael, on the development of the Mannerist movement. Specifically, it examines the ways in which three prominent Mannerist artists, Pontormo, Rosso Fiorentino, and Bronzino, built upon the "ideal" art produced during the High Renaissance.
Through a comparative analysis of works by the "three greats" of the High Renaissance and those of the three Mannerist artists, this paper identifies similarities and differences in style, composition, and subject matter. It also considers broader cultural influences that contributed to the development of Mannerism.

Bi-Negativity: An Assessment Of Negativity Surrounding Bisexuality From The Lgbtq+ And Heterosexual Communities, Whitney R. Ford
Bi-Negativity: An Assessment Of Negativity Surrounding Bisexuality From The Lgbtq+ And Heterosexual Communities, Whitney R. Ford
The Confluence
This study was conducted to test the hypothesis that negative attitudes towards bisexual people (bi-negativity) exists within the LGBTQ+ and heterosexual communities and to determine if levels of bi-negativity are higher within the LGBTQ+ group. I administered the Gender-Based Attitudes Towards Bisexuality (GBAB) Scale by Nielsen et al. (2022) to measure bi-negativity using an online survey. The results, obtained from 87 participants who identify as LGBTQ+ and 121 participants who identify as heterosexual between the ages of 18 and 80, support my hypothesis that bi-negativity exists within both groups.
